Efficacy & Safety of #SGLT2i in pts with #KidneyTransplant & #Diabetes journals.lww.com/transplantjour… Mean f/u 63 mo Flozins improved composite outcome: mortality, graft survival, or sCr doubling (aHR = 0.43, p = 0.006) #NephJC #Flozinate Transplantation Nephrology Journal Club

Our new paper at Transplant International Compared to SPK recipients with a functioning pancreas graft at 3 months posttransplant, DM1 patients with kidney transplant alone (#deceased or #living) have less patient and kidney graft #survival. @WUNephrology WU Transplant Neph
